Gama To Open $60M FBO At Sharjah Airport Near Dubai

SINGAPORE—Gama Aviation is opening a new $60 million fixed-base operation (FBO) at Sharjah International Airport near Dubai to serve as an FBO and business aviation center, the company announced during the Business Aviation Asia Forum & Expo at the Changi Exhibition Centre in Singapore. The site...
